About 1-[(1aS,7bS)-4,7-difluoro-1,1a,2,7b-tetrahydrocyclopropa[c]chromen-1-yl]-3-[5-(2-cyano-3-fluorophenoxy)-2-pyridinyl]urea

1-[(1aS,7bS)-4,7-difluoro-1,1a,2,7b-tetrahydrocyclopropa[c]chromen-1-yl]-3-[5-(2-cyano-3-fluorophenoxy)-2-pyridinyl]urea (PubChem CID 69061917) has the molecular formula C23H15F3N4O3 and a molecular weight of 452.39 g/mol. Its IUPAC name is 1-[(1aS,7bS)-4,7-difluoro-1,1a,2,7b-tetrahydrocyclopropa[c]chromen-1-yl]-3-[5-(2-cyano-3-fluorophenoxy)-2-pyridinyl]urea.
